Mario Tama/Getty ImagesAs housing affordability has become a central concern in the United States in recent years, the construction of affordable housing has risen sharply, according to a new analysis. Programs from both the federal and local governments helped support that development.Affordable housing construction in the United States surged by 73 percent over the five years from 2020 to 2024, compared with the previous five-year period (2015–2019), outpacing the 36 percent growth in overall apartment construction, according to a new analysis by real estate technology platform RentCafe.
